Transaction 6d3ae50869944dcbb5fbfcd9dd4d5d58923d3b68ee517587c62ea39c16c2b9f9
1 Input
1 Output
-
6d3ae50869944dcbb5fbfcd9dd4d5d58923d3b68ee517587c62ea39c16c2b9f9:0
- value
- 2396973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9cdb1e42b01f335c6192a1aa6ea92b96a0c82ad OP_EQUAL
- address
- 3QTrbEvbqrdDLnt8YVhmuSYZTGBR5rzQ5K